Customs and traditions in the island of Paros

In small societies, such as Paros, festivals are an opportunity to have fun. Music, dancing, food and drinks... In each village and in each church, festivals are held on the day of the saint to whom the country churches, the small churches or the parish churches are dedicated.
All the residents of Paros participate in these festivals in their own way; bringing souma or wine, pies, chick pea soup and other delicacies. At the villages, the festivals take place on their squares or in the churches’ courtyards, the day before the feast or on the day of the feast of the Saint.
The community of each village doesn’t participate only in the festival but also in the vespers and the Divine Liturgy, with high religious devoutness.
At the country churches, after the Divine Liturgy follows a feast, which is organized by the owners of sites, where the small churches are situated.
Many festivals are held in Paros, since each saint has his own church on the island. And despite the fact that nowadays there are other ways of entertainment on the island, festivals are still binding people with tradition and they offer an opportunity of getting together and having a good time.
Of course the traditional tsampouna (gaida), the laouto (lute) and the violin are integral parts of the festivals.
In some churches festivals don’t have the typical festival form (feast, food and drinks); in those cases, the Parians only decorate the church and offer treats or something small to eat, souma and wine after the Divine Liturgy.

The most important festivals in Paros are:
- 8 May Saint John the Theologue, in Drios
- Movable feast. The Ascension in Piso Livadi
- Movable feast. The Holy Trinity in Lefkes
- 23 June Saint John the Prodrome in Prodromos
- 24 June Saint Athanasius in Kostos
- 30 June The Holy Unmercenaries (Agii Anargiri) in Parikia
- 7 July Saint Kyriake in Lefkes
- 17 July Saint Marina in Kostos
- 26 July Saint Pantaleon in Kostos
- 27 July Saint Paraskevi in Naoussa
- 6 August The transfiguration of Jesus in Marpissa
- 15 August Panagia Ekatontapiliani (The Virgin Mary of 100 doors) in Parikia
- 18 August Saint Arsenios in the Valley of the Butterflies
- 23 August Novena of the Virgin Mary in Naoussa
- 27 August Saint Fanourios in Ambelas
- 7 September Pera Panagia in Marmaras
- 14 September The True Cross in Agairia
- 20 September Saint Eustathius in Marmara
- 28 September Saint John Detis in Naoussa
- 29 September Saint John Kaparos in Lefkes
- Movable feast. The festival of Karavola in Lefkes
